Visualise Your Destination First

Many neurodivergent brains are brilliant at connecting dots and seeing the whole landscape. That's a superpower—use it. Before you dive into tasks, take one minute to paint the end picture. Write a single, clear sentence: 'This will help me because...' Add a quick sketch, a photo, or even a sticky note describing your finished result. Now your brain has a reason to care, not just a list of chores. When you see where you're headed, the journey feels less random and more purposeful.

Think of it like watching a film trailer. You wouldn't sit through a two-hour movie without knowing the plot, would you? Your brain works the same way. Give it the storyline upfront, and it will happily follow along.

Harness Your Natural Big-Picture Thinking

Neurodivergent minds often scan widely and make rapid connections—perfect for spotting patterns and possibilities. This strength shines when you start with an overview rather than plunging into details. Once you've defined your 'why' and visualised success, you can reverse-engineer the path.

Break the big picture down into tiny, manageable steps. Each one should have a visible marker—checkboxes, a simple progress bar, or short notes you can tick off. These create immediate hits of progress your brain loves. Instead of feeling lost in an ocean of tasks, you're collecting satisfying snapshots of achievement. Every checkbox becomes proof you're moving forward.
